Consortium for Overseas Student Teaching (COST)

COST enables students to spend a semester abroad practicing their teaching skills in a unique environment. Teacher candidates are placed in countries on six continents where English is the language of instruction. These countries include: Australia, Bahamas, Belize, China, Costa Rica, Ecuador, Germany, Greece, Ireland, Italy, Mexico, Netherlands, New Zealand, South Africa, Spain and Switzerland (coming soon).

COST Requirements
  • Teacher education students must be cleared through the College of Education, Business and Allied Health by completing an application.
  • Candidates will complete the first half of their student teaching in the United States.
  • All UW-River Falls standard eligibility requirements must be met.
  • Students in this program need to demonstrate above average ability, good character, flexibility and strong motivation.
